Police made a gruesome discovery in a home in San Francisco after a man was reported missing.
Officers discovered remains of a headless corpse inside a fish tank.
Neighbors say they haven’t seen the homeowner in months.
Police were called to the home on Clara Street in the South of Market area to do a wellness check in July.
Officers were reportedly told by several men inside that the homeowner was on vacation
Police then came back a week and a half ago and made the discovery.
The remains so badly decomposed they don’t even know the gender.
A man has been arrested in connection with the case but no charges have been filed.
